Top Tips for Effective Remote Communication
Working remotely presents unique challenges when it comes to communication. To guarantee seamless collaboration and productivity, follow these top tips:
* **Be Clear and Concise:** When communicating via email or instant message, craft your messages in a direct manner.
Stay away from jargon and presume that your recipient has all the necessary context.
* **Over-Communicate:** Don't be afraid to contact your colleagues frequently, even for small updates. This helps to foster collaboration and prevent misunderstandings from arising.
* **Utilize Video Conferencing:** Whenever possible, conduct video conferences to facilitate face-to-face interaction. Seeing your colleagues' body language can aid communication and build stronger relationships.
* **Set Clear Expectations:** From the outset, establish clear expectations regarding communication channels, response times, and meeting schedules. This helps to prevent ambiguity and promote a sense of organization.
* **Be Respectful of Time Zones:** When working with colleagues in various time zones, be mindful of their schedules and try not to scheduling meetings during inconvenient hours.
Navigating the Virtual Workplace: Teamwork Made Easy
The modern workplace is evolving rapidly, with more and more companies embracing a virtual environment. This shift presents both challenges and opportunities for employees and managers alike. One challenge is fostering effective collaboration in a remote setting.
However, with the right tools and strategies, virtual collaboration can be just as efficient as face-to-face interaction.
Employing cloud-based platforms, instant messaging apps, and video conferencing software are essential for keeping teams connected and engaged.
Clear communication and a shared understanding of expectations can help streamline workflows and prevent misunderstandings. Regular virtual check-ins and team-building activities can also enhance morale and strengthen relationships among remote colleagues.
By implementing these best practices, organizations can create a thriving virtual workplace where employees feel supported, and collaboration flourishes.

Finding Online Work 101: Finding Your Perfect Fit
Landing your dream remote job requires a focused and strategic approach. First, specify your professional aspirations. What type of work are you passionate about? Think about your talents and identify roles that align with them.
Next, dive into the world of remote job boards. Explore platforms like FlexJobs to uncover a wealth of opportunities. Craft a compelling resume to emphasize your relevant skills and experience for each application.
Finally, ace those interviews! Practice answering common remote work questions and demonstrate your ability to thrive in a virtual environment. Remember, persistence is key – don't get discouraged if you face rejections along the way.

Essential Tools for Remote Productivity
Working remotely requires a specific set of tools to guarantee productivity and effectiveness. A robust internet connection is paramount, allowing for seamless communication and data transmission. Individual workspaces can help you establish clear boundaries between your professional and personal life, minimizing distractions and optimizing focus.
Communication tools like instant messaging platforms and video conferencing software are vital for staying connected with colleagues and clients. Project management tools can help you organize tasks, set deadlines, and collaborate effectively with your team.
Finally, don't underestimate the importance of time management techniques and productivity apps to remain organized of your workload and attain your goals.
